Do not insert any cooking utensils into the appliance but instead only use the
container with which the drawer is equipped.
Do not wash the drawer in the dishwasher.
Do not insert any plastic or other material into the appliance while it is in
operation that could deform, melt or release substances when heated.
Avoid touching any structural parts, even external ones, during operation, as some
of them could reach high temperatures: the drawer opening handle is subject to
moderate heat and should be the only part to be touched.
Do not obstruct air intakes or exhaust ducts: doing so creates potentially
dangerous situations as well as significantly worsening the performance of the
appliance.
Periodically check the cleanliness of the rear ventilation slots: refer to the
following chapter on cleaning if dust or dirt accumulation is found.
Do not cover the appliance with any heat reflective material (e.g. aluminium).
Doing so will lead to the appliance overheating, with the possibility of breakdowns and
danger to the operator or people nearby.
Make sure that every part of the appliance has cooled down adequately before
storing the appliance: leave the drawer removed several minutes after use to facilitate
this.
Do not use the appliance if one or more of the parts listed in the following chapter
are missing or damaged: contact your dealer for repair.
Periodically check the conditions of the parts making up the appliance, in
particular the power cord: if any anomalies are found, refrain from using the appliance
and contact qualified technical personnel.
Do not use abrasive sponges or aggressive detergents for cleaning operations:
refer to the following chapter for complete requirements.
Cleaning operations must be carried out taking care to disconnect the appliance
from the power supply: refer to the following chapter for the relevant requirements.
The appliance must be connected to a compliant electrical system. The electrical
system must have a power rating equal to or greater than that of the appliance and
must be earthed.
Before connecting the plug of the power cord to the socket, make sure that the
voltage of your household installation corresponds to the voltage indicated on the
appliance.
Do not connect the appliance to extension cords, power strips, multi-socket strips,
timers, controlled sockets or other devices that can start it up independently.
If the appliance is not to be used for a prolonged period of time, it is advisable to
unplug the power cord from the socket: this will extend the life of the appliance and
help reduce energy consumption.
